June 10, 2008
DALLAS -- A University of Missouri football television ad for the 2007 season featuring former tailback Tony Temple and Head Coach Gary Pinkel was named best in the nation today by the National Association of Collegiate Marketing Administrators (NACMA) Board of Directors. The :30 second television commercial, titled "Speed", featured Temple dashing quickly around a stationary Pinkel, in order to show the speed and quickness the Tigers had in store for what would prove to be a memorable 2007 season.
The gold medal-winning ad was selected from three finalists, and from numerous submissions of all collegiate sports ads from across the nation.
The award was handed out today in Dallas, Texas, at the 17th annual NACMA Convention. On hand to accept the award was Director of Marketing Andrew Grinch, as well as Assistant Directors Emily Hawkins and Scott Nielson.
The commercial was produced by Komnenich Films of Chicago, Jack Smith Creative Services, and Mizzou Athletics with assistance from Baker Film & Video of Columbia.
